[Undergraduate] Exchange Program at the University of Texas at Dallas School of Management

Ⅰ.About the School

The University of Texas at Dallas (UTD) is a world-class institution of higher learning in Richardson, Texas, the world's leading research university,aleading public university,affiliated with the top Texas University system in the United States.The school isexpected to comeinto the top 50 schools in the United Statesfollowingthe University of TexasatAustin.Founded in 1969, the school is one of the fastest growing universities in the United States in recent years.The school ranked first in the schoolsestablishedwithin 50 yearsin the United States in 2017, and ranked 129th in the 2019 USNEWS US undergraduate comprehensive ranking.

The University of Texas Dallas School of Management and the Erik Jonsson School of Engineering & Computer Science are the most prestigious.The academic level of the School of Management has a high reputation in the United States and around the world.

Ⅱ.About the Program

Study inthe University of Texas at Dallas School of Management as an exchange student.

Ⅲ.Admission Requirements

1. Undergraduate students of the School of Management and Economics, Beijing Institute of Technology

2, language scores: TOEFL (iBT) not less than 80 or IELTs not less than 6.5 or PTE not less than 67

3. Excellent academic performance during school;

4, the School of Managementmakesrecommendations;

5.Pass the interview at the University of Texas at Dallas School of Management.

Ⅳ.Program durationand cost

Programduration: no more than one academic year

Exchange students are responsible for the costs of participating in the exchange program, including round-trip travel, accommodation, living and insurance.Standard tuition fees and other related fees should be paid to the original school.

Ⅴ.Applicationmethod and time schedule

1.Applicantsregisterinthe undergraduate international exchange project management system;

2.Applicantsshould generate an “Approval Form for Undergraduate Students to Study Abroad in Hong Kong, Macao and Taiwan” in the management system. The professional responsibility professor and the head of theSchoolshallsign theform, and a PDFversionbe uploadedin the system;

3. Upload aPDFversion of the materialsrequiredin the system, including undergraduate school certificate, English or French language proficiency test materials,collegetranscripts, English resume, and passport home page;

4.Applicationtime: March each year
